    Yet Another Reason to Belong to NCRS

    No technical questions tonight. Just one great thank you to NCRS and the members!

    Today, thanks to some awesome body jacks offered up by Bill Naeger and Dennis Hardesty, my 66 roadster body has been liberated from it's frame for the first time in nearly 51 years!



    The contacts with Bill and Dennis started with a desire to find someone to rebuild the headlight motors. I found an ad in the Driveline and how lucky was it that the guy doing headlight motors, Bill Naeger, lives in the town where I'm working on my car, Edwardsville, IL. The night we stopped by to pick up the motors, Bill mentioned some jacks that he and his buddy Dennis had that work great for lifting a body. He and Dennis offered them to us and OMG, we are so happy we didn't attempt to lift the body with straps and an engine hoist. The NCRS community is the best!

    The body now rests on the dolly and the frame is being prepped for blasting and paint.

                Hey Rich
                Those jacks are the best. I borrowed them from 2 St Louis area members I linked up with recently. They are two old truck bumper jacks that have been equipped with arms that fit perfectly on the body side rails. What a godsend. My brother and I had planned to use an engine hoist and straps for the lift. Thank goodness we didn't have to do that.
